Why Your Phone Battery Feels Like It's Lying to You
You charge your phone to 100%. An hour later, it says 87%.
That drop feels wrong. And honestly, it probably is.
Here's the frustrating part. Your phone isn't always showing you the real battery level. It's showing you an estimate. And that estimate gets worse over time.
You've probably noticed your phone shutting off at 15%, or even 30%, when it "should" have more power left. This isn't random bad luck.
- Your phone's software tracks battery percentage using a chip that "guesses" based on voltage and past charging patterns
- Over months of use, this guess drifts further away from the real charge level
- Fast charging, partial charges, and cheap charging cables all make the drift worse
- Most people blame the battery itself, when the real issue is a confused battery sensor

The Simple Calibration Process That Actually Works
Let's get into the part you came here for. This process works on both Android and iPhone, with small differences noted where needed.
Step 1: Let Your Battery Drain All the Way Down
This sounds scary, but it's safe for modern lithium-ion batteries.
Use your phone normally until it powers off on its own. Don't force it to shut down early.
Once it's off, leave it off for at least 5 minutes. This lets the internal voltage settle completely, which is important for an accurate reset.
Pro Tip: If your phone hits 0% and still won't turn off, that's actually a good sign. It means there's still a tiny reserve of power the sensor didn't account for.
Step 2: Charge It to 100% Without Interruptions
Now plug your phone in and let it charge to full, without unplugging it halfway through.
This step matters more than people realize.
- Use the original charger or a certified one if possible
- Avoid using your phone heavily while it charges
- Once it hits 100%, leave it plugged in for another 1-2 hours
That extra time after hitting 100% lets the battery "top off" properly. Your phone's charging circuit slows down near the end, and rushing this step is one of the most common calibration mistakes.
Step 3: Restart Your Phone While Still Charging
After the extra 1-2 hours, restart your phone while it's still connected to power.
This forces the operating system to refresh its battery statistics from scratch. Think of it like clearing your browser's cache. The old, inaccurate data gets wiped, and your phone starts tracking fresh numbers.
Once it restarts, unplug it and use your phone as normal.
How Often Should You Do This?
You don't need to do this every week. That would actually be unnecessary wear on your battery.
A good rule of thumb: calibrate every 2-3 months, or whenever you notice the percentage jumping unexpectedly (like dropping from 40% to 15% in a few minutes).

Myth vs Reality
A lot of bad advice floats around about battery care, so let's clear a few things up.
Myth: You should always keep your phone between 20% and 80% charge.
Reality: This helps long-term battery health, but it has nothing to do with calibration. You can follow this habit and still calibrate occasionally.
Myth: Draining your battery to 0% regularly is good for it.
Reality: This is outdated advice from old nickel-based batteries. Modern lithium-ion batteries actually prefer shallow, frequent charges most of the time.
Full drains are only needed occasionally, for calibration purposes.

Small Habits That Keep Your Calibration Results Lasting
Calibrating your battery once is great. But if you go back to bad charging habits right after, that fresh accuracy won't stick around for long.
Let's talk about what actually keeps your battery healthy between calibrations.
Charge in Short Bursts, Not Marathon Sessions
Your battery doesn't love being plugged in for 8 hours straight every night.
Lithium-ion batteries actually prefer shorter, more frequent charging sessions. Think of it like eating smaller meals throughout the day instead of one giant meal that sits heavy in your stomach.
- Charge from 30% to 80% during the day when possible
- Avoid leaving your phone on the charger overnight, every single night
- If you must charge overnight, use a smart plug or your phone's built-in charge limiter feature
This single habit change is one of the biggest factors in long-term battery health, and we've broken it down in more detail in our guide on why overnight charging habits slowly damage your battery.
Watch the Heat, Not Just the Percentage
Heat is your battery's real enemy. Not charge cycles, not app usage. Heat.
A hot phone ages faster than a cool phone, even if both are charged the exact same way.
Here's a quick scenario. Imagine two identical phones. One sits on a dashboard in direct sunlight while charging. The other charges on a desk in a shaded room.
The dashboard phone will lose noticeably more battery capacity within a year. Same charger, same charging pattern, completely different outcome, just because of heat exposure.
Simple fixes:
- Take your phone case off during heavy charging sessions if it traps heat
- Never leave your phone in a hot car
- Avoid gaming or streaming video while your phone charges

The Costly Mistakes That Undo All Your Progress
You can calibrate your battery perfectly and still ruin your results within weeks. Here's how that happens.
Mistake 1: Using Cheap, Uncertified Chargers
That $5 charger from a random online store might charge your phone. But it often delivers inconsistent voltage, which confuses your battery sensor almost immediately.
This undoes your calibration faster than anything else on this list.
Mistake 2: Constantly Topping Up From 95% to 100%
Plugging in your phone every time it dips slightly below full seems responsible. It's actually one of the most damaging habits for long-term battery capacity.
Your battery experiences more stress sitting at 100% repeatedly than it does dropping to 40% and charging back up.
Mistake 3: Ignoring Software Updates
Phone manufacturers regularly release updates that improve battery reporting accuracy. Skipping these updates means your phone keeps using outdated battery management logic.
According to Apple's official support documentation, software updates often include specific battery health and charging optimizations that aren't available in older versions.
Mistake 4: Draining to 0% Too Often
We covered why occasional full drains help calibration. But doing this weekly, instead of every few months, adds unnecessary strain and speeds up capacity loss.
Mistake 5: Storing Your Phone at 0% or 100% for Long Periods
If you're not using your phone for an extended trip or as a backup device, storing it fully charged or fully dead damages the internal chemistry.
The sweet spot for long-term storage is around 50% charge.
